Avoid it: Arbutin is glucosylated hydroquinone, [5] and may carry similar cancer risks, [6] although there are also claims that arbutin reduces cancer risk.[7] the german institute of food research in potsdam found that intestinal bacteria can transform arbutin into hydroquinone, which creates an environment favorable for intestinal cancer.
